How to make proper distribution of my property


24-Jun-2023 (In Property Law)
Suppose I die today, how to make sure that everything is not taken up by my wife but my mother also get from my share. For ex: the flat we are putting up at is coowned by me and my wife. I am hindu.

The best way to safeguard your mother's interest is a registered WILL that you must create and get it registered so that god forbidden something happens to you in future, the same WILL can help your mother to safeguard her interest and share in the property.

May you live a long and healthy life. You can write down your Will. You can ensure how your property should devolve and to whom it shall devolve, after your death, through a Will. Make a copy available to your wife, mother and children. You can make changes anytime.

You and your wife are Co sharers in the said flat therefore you can give up your share to your mother you can do a registered RD in favour of your mother right now that is during your life time since you both are Co sharers you can alienate your share to your mother!!!
